如何避免Vue中按钮被用户连续快速点击导致的问题?
- 内容介绍
- 文章标签
- 相关推荐
本文共计872个文字,预计阅读时间需要4分钟。
目录+1、在项目中遇到一个问题:+2、解决方案:+3、具体实现:+方法1步骤:+方法2步骤:+方法三步骤:+总结+1、在项目中遇到一个问题:+2、当事件中的代码执行耗时,且用户在短时间内不断点击时,导致性能问题。
目录
- 1、在项目中遇到一个问题:
- 2、解决办法
- 3、具体实现:
- 方法1步骤:
- 方法2:
- 方法三:
- 总结
1、在项目中遇到一个问题:
当事件中的代码执行耗费时间,且用户在短时间不断点击按钮,造成短时间多次触发了按钮的事件(不断向服务器发起请求)
2、解决办法
方法一: 定义一个变量(如:isLock)来控制按钮的disable属性,进而来防止用户短时间的多次点击按钮
方法二:全局定义一个指令,通过在按钮绑定指令来控制按钮被点击间隔时间
方法三:只可以点击一次。
本文共计872个文字,预计阅读时间需要4分钟。
目录+1、在项目中遇到一个问题:+2、解决方案:+3、具体实现:+方法1步骤:+方法2步骤:+方法三步骤:+总结+1、在项目中遇到一个问题:+2、当事件中的代码执行耗时,且用户在短时间内不断点击时,导致性能问题。
目录
- 1、在项目中遇到一个问题:
- 2、解决办法
- 3、具体实现:
- 方法1步骤:
- 方法2:
- 方法三:
- 总结
1、在项目中遇到一个问题:
当事件中的代码执行耗费时间,且用户在短时间不断点击按钮,造成短时间多次触发了按钮的事件(不断向服务器发起请求)
2、解决办法
方法一: 定义一个变量(如:isLock)来控制按钮的disable属性,进而来防止用户短时间的多次点击按钮
方法二:全局定义一个指令,通过在按钮绑定指令来控制按钮被点击间隔时间
方法三:只可以点击一次。

